Star Gooseberry Muffins Recipe

Ingredients with Measurements:
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- 1/2 cup sugar
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 cup star gooseberries, chopped
- 1/2 cup milk
- 1/4 cup vegetable oil
- 1 egg
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

Special equipment needed:
- Muffin tin
- Muffin liners
- Mixing bowl
- Whisk
- Measuring cups and spoons

Step-by-step instructions:

1.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C). Line a muffin tin with muffin liners.

2. In a mixing bowl, whisk together the flour, sugar, baking powder, baking soda, and salt.

3. Add the chopped star gooseberries to the dry ingredients and mix well.

4. In a separate bowl, whisk together the milk, vegetable oil, egg, and vanilla extract.

5. Add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ients and mix until just combined. Do not overmix.

6. Spoon the batter into the muffin liners, filling each one about 2/3 full.

7. Bake for 18-20 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center of a muffin comes out clean.

8. Remove the muffins from the oven and let cool in the muffin tin for 5 minutes.

9. Transfer the muffins to a wire rack to cool completely.


Time:
Preparation time: 15 minutes
Cooking time: 18-20 minutes
Temperature:
375°F (190°C)
Serving size:
Makes 12 muffins

Substitutions for ingredients:
- Star gooseberries can be substituted with any other fruit of your choice, such as blueberries, raspberries, or strawberries.

Variations:
- Add 1/2 cup chopped nuts, such as almonds or pecans, to the batter for added crunch.
- Add 1/2 teaspoon cinnamon to the batter for a warm, spicy flavor.
- Top the muffins with a streusel topping made from 1/4 cup flour, 1/4 cup brown sugar, and 2 tablespoons melted butter.

Tips and tricks:
- Do not overmix the batter, as this can result in tough, dense muffins.
- Use a cookie scoop to easily portion out the batter into the muffin liners.
- Store leftover muffins in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days.
